The Helpdesk & Resource Planner is a key member of the Property Helpdesk Team, responsible for coordinating maintenance requests, planning resources, and supporting facilities management across Choice Care Group Homes. This role ensures that all property-related tasks are managed efficiently, cost-effectively, and in compliance with statutory requirements, while maintaining accurate records and providing regular reporting.
Key Responsibilities
Act as the central point of contact for all property repair and maintenance requests.
Assess and prioritise incoming requests, determine specific requirements, and coordinate responses using internal Property Team members or approved external contractors.
Manage the QFM system, ensuring all data, purchase orders, and documentation are accurate, authorised, and processed in a timely manner.
Provide administrative support to the Property Team, including managing holiday requests, sickness records, and training logs.
Maintain and update all relevant property-related paperwork and ensure compliance with Health & Safety legislation and company policies.
Support the Property Team with technical and administrative tasks, acting as the first point of contact for queries and updates.
Oversee the upkeep of the QFM database and purchase order generator.
Assist in the development and administration of service and maintenance agreements, including contractor performance monitoring, cost control, and annual reviews.
Obtain and evaluate quotations for works, making recommendations based on best value for money.
Resource Planning
Plan and allocate resources effectively to ensure timely completion of maintenance tasks and statutory inspections.
Monitor workloads and availability of internal and external teams to optimise scheduling and reduce delays.
Maintain a forward-looking calendar of inspections, certifications, and planned maintenance (e.g. fixed wire testing, gas safety checks, fire risk assessments).
Liaise with Homes to ensure minimal disruption to residents while maintaining compliance and safety standards.
Track and report on resource utilisation, identifying areas for improvement and cost efficiency.
Reporting & Data Management
Use Microsoft Excel to maintain logs, track performance, and generate reports on maintenance activity, contractor performance, and compliance status.
Produce regular reports for internal stakeholders, highlighting key metrics, outstanding tasks, and areas requiring attention.
